What Everyone Eats to Break Their Fast: Effects on Metabolism and Insulin

The first meal after an overnight or extended fast is a pivotal decision that shapes your metabolic response for hours. After 12–18 hours without food, the body shifts toward fat-burning and heightened nutrient sensitivity. Choosing the right foods to break a fast can stabilize insulin, enhance mitochondrial efficiency, and support long-term metabolic flexibility—especially important for adults in their 40s and 50s navigating hormonal changes, stubborn weight, and joint discomfort.

Modern eating patterns often ignore this window. Consuming carbohydrate-heavy breakfasts like oatmeal, fruit smoothies, or toast triggers rapid glucose spikes, prompting insulin release and potentially shifting the body back into storage mode. In contrast, strategic choices emphasize protein, healthy fats, and nutrient-dense, low-lectin vegetables that minimize insulin response while preserving lean muscle and boosting basal metabolic rate (BMR).

The Science of Fasting and Metabolic Reset

During fasting, insulin levels drop, allowing glucagon to rise and promote lipolysis—the breakdown of stored fat into ketones for fuel. This process improves insulin sensitivity and supports autophagy, the cellular cleanup that reduces inflammation measured by C-reactive protein (CRP). When the fast ends, the goal is to extend these benefits rather than abruptly reverse them.

Poor choices at refeeding can elevate Glucose-Dependent Insulinotropic Polypeptide (GIP) and GLP-1 in unbalanced ways, leading to exaggerated insulin secretion. Over time, repeated spikes contribute to insulin resistance, higher HOMA-IR scores, and metabolic slowdown. Research shows that prioritizing protein and fats upon breaking a fast helps maintain ketone production longer, supporting mitochondrial efficiency and preventing the energy crashes common with high-carb meals.

Optimal Foods for Breaking a Fast

The ideal first meal is 300–500 calories, consumed within 30–45 minutes of ending the fast. Focus on easily digestible options that provide high nutrient density without digestive burden.

High-quality proteins top the list: two to three eggs scrambled with spinach or bok choy, 4–6 ounces of wild salmon, or grass-fed beef. Protein stimulates minimal insulin compared to carbohydrates while preserving muscle mass, which directly elevates BMR. Each pound of muscle burns roughly 6–10 extra calories daily at rest.

Pair proteins with healthy fats such as half an avocado, a tablespoon of olive oil, or a small handful of walnuts. These slow gastric emptying, blunt any minor glucose response, and supply fat-soluble nutrients. Adding fermented foods like a small serving of kimchi or bone broth can further support gut health and reduce CRP without significant insulin impact.

Avoid common mistakes: fruit juices, dried fruits, cereals, or even large servings of higher-glycemic berries early in the refeeding window. While berries can fit later in the day, the immediate post-fast period favors savory, low-carb combinations. Individuals managing insulin resistance or type 2 diabetes consistently report steadier glucose readings and fewer cravings when starting the day this way.

During extended water fasts, strategic supplementation becomes relevant. Vitamin D3 (2,000–5,000 IU) taken with water in the morning supports hormonal balance and inflammation control without breaking metabolic benefits. Pairing with electrolytes helps maintain energy and prevents fatigue that might otherwise derail progress.

How Breaking Fast Influences Insulin and Long-Term Metabolism

Choosing protein- and fat-forward meals lowers postprandial insulin excursions, improving HOMA-IR over weeks. Clinical observations from low-carb and paleo communities show 20–35% reductions in fasting insulin within one month. This stabilization reduces fat-storage signaling, making weight loss feel more achievable even amid perimenopause or andropause.

Mitochondrial efficiency improves when cells are not overwhelmed by glucose floods. Ketones produced during fasting and sustained by smart refeeding act as signaling molecules that decrease oxidative stress and support brain health. Over time, this builds metabolic flexibility—the ability to switch seamlessly between glucose and fat as fuel.

Avoiding environmental toxins also matters. Legacy non-stick cookware containing PFAS can accumulate in fat tissue, disrupt thyroid function, and worsen insulin resistance. Switching to cast iron or stainless steel removes one hidden variable that may blunt metabolic improvements.

Practical Steps to Optimize Your First Meal

Begin with a 12–16 hour overnight fast and plan your breaking meal the night before. Prepare ingredients so decision fatigue doesn’t lead to convenient carbs. A simple go-to: two eggs with sautéed bok choy in olive oil and a side of smoked salmon. Season with herbs rather than sugary sauces.

Stay consistent for at least two weeks to allow adaptation. If energy dips initially, ensure adequate sodium, magnesium, and hydration. Gradually layer in resistance training to further protect muscle and elevate metabolism.
